Safety is a top priority for family vacation planning. Always verify that your chosen accommodations adhere to local safety standards and are equipped with essential safety features such as secure windows, smoke detectors, first aid kits, and child-proof locks. Reading reviews and ratings from previous guests can provide valuable insights into the safety and cleanliness of holiday rentals. When engaging in activities, ensure they are suitable for your children’s ages and always follow safety guidelines provided by tour operators or activity providers.
Travel insurance is another important consideration, offering protection against unexpected issues such as trip cancellations, medical emergencies, or lost belongings. Family travelers should look for policies that cover children and include comprehensive assistance services, providing peace of mind throughout the trip. Additionally, keeping emergency contacts, local hospitals, and embassy information readily accessible can be critical in case of unforeseen circumstances.
To make your family holiday as smooth as possible, prepare well in advance. Book your holiday accommodation early, especially during peak travel seasons, to ensure availability of your preferred rental type. Create a flexible itinerary that balances sightseeing, relaxing, and unplanned adventures, allowing your family to explore at your own pace. Don’t forget to pack essentials such as medicines, snacks, entertainment for long journeys, and comfort items for young children, to minimize stress and ensure comfort during travel.
